基于PEST分析法的中国民用无人机行业发展环境分析
Analyzing the Development Environment of China Civil UAV Industry by PEST Analysis
摘要:
基于PEST分析法对中国民用无人机发展环境进行分析。政治环境上,以智能制造为核心的工业4.0战略,低空空域的管理加强;经济和社会环境上,市场需求旺盛,投资数额庞大,人们从事危险、繁琐、低端的行业意愿降低,高端智能设备正代替人工操作;技术环境上,全球技术红利的释放加速其发展,深圳市形成较为成熟的无人机产业链,行业技术研发世界领先。
Abstract:
Based on the PEST analysis, this paper analyzes the development environment of Chinese civil Unmanned Aerial Vehicles (UAVs). In the political environment, intelligent manufacturing as the core of the industry 4.0 strategy, the management of low-altitude airspace strengthen. In the eco-nomic and social environment, the demand for the market is strong, and the amount of investment is huge. People engaged in danger, cumbersome and low-end work has reduced. High-end intelli-gent equipment is replacing manual operation. In the technical environment, the release of global technology dividends helps to accelerate its development. Shenzhen has formed a more mature UAV industry chain, technology research and development in the world's leading level.
